Saw on the www that Ruby's BBQ was voted No. 1 in Asheville, NC, by the local newspaper, and confirmed with a delicious and large lunch that they know what they're talking about.

The pulled pork was really pulled, and very tender and juicy - sauce was not needed, although large bottles of every type are available. I tried both a mustard sauce and a vinegar sauce, and liked both.

The ribs were VERY meaty, tender, and well-sauced with a tasty tomato base. Wish I had more of them.

The waitress suggested the mac and cheese side, but I went for smashed potatoes (have never have any better) and baked beans (also a winner). The sides come in very large bowls.

Ruby has a nice choice of local brews (I enjoyed one with 'coconut' in the name), and lots of atmosphere.

Based on one great lunch, I'd put Ruby's in my personal top 10, and hope to get back soon.

I was there about 4:00 p.m., and the doors were wide open. Place would be even better if they closed the doors and turned down the AC (or maybe they don't have AC, as many in Asheville don't).

8 Beverly Rd., on the east side of Asheville, not far off I-40 and I-240.

PS: The newspaper also ranked Moose Cafe No. 1 for 'best breakfast', and maybe it is best in Asheville, but it was disappointing and average. They could learn how to make an omlet from IHOP.
